I don't know. Actually i don't like any of them which is not the question (tastes...) but i think it depends on where you (musically)come from and what you're looking into it.
For those who are coming from modern Jazz and "classical" contemporany music (especially Steve Reich, Terry Riley, Pierre Henri, Gorecki... Stockhausen) it may be better to start with something "less accessible" as the early Warp records... Especially the Artificial Intelligence compilations (Aphex Twin, Autechre aka Gescom on Skam, Black Dog aka Plaid+Ken Downie... etc...)
For those who are coming from instrumental "pop music" (which is actually not incompatible with electronic music) i will recommend highly to start with Kraftwerk, Tangerine Dreams, etc... or even Everything But The Girl <img src="/ubbthreads/images/graemlins/shame.gif" alt="" />
(well at least one or there numerous 90s albums... No need to buy them all as they are all the same ones <img src="/ubbthreads/images/graemlins/silly.gif" alt="" />)
For those who are coming from rock/ hard rock/ metal... well i don't know. Maybe Chemical Brothers, yep.
